Machine for thinning flowers in gardens
02.05.2024
In modern agriculture, technological progress is developing aimed at increasing the efficiency of plant care processes. The innovative Florix flower thinning machine was presented in Italy, designed to optimize the harvesting stage. This tool is equipped with mobile arms, allowing it to be easily adapted to the needs of the garden. The operator can adjust the speed of the thin wires by controlling them from the tractor cab using a joystick. This approach significantly increases the efficiency of the flower thinning process, providing the possibility of individual adjustment to the specific conditions of the garden, as well as the variety and type of fruit grown in it. After testing the Florix machine for two years on various types of fruit, the results were very encouraging. Farmers such as Filiberto Montanari, who has used a Florix machine for several years, have reported a significant reduction in the time and labor required to thin flowers.

Advanced Infrared Microscope
02.05.2024
Microscopes play an important role in scientific research, allowing scientists to delve into structures and processes invisible to the eye. However, various microscopy methods have their limitations, and among them was the limitation of resolution when using the infrared range. But the latest achievements of Japanese researchers from the University of Tokyo open up new prospects for studying the microworld. Scientists from the University of Tokyo have unveiled a new microscope that will revolutionize the capabilities of infrared microscopy. This advanced instrument allows you to see the internal structures of living bacteria with amazing clarity on the nanometer scale. Typically, mid-infrared microscopes are limited by low resolution, but the latest development from Japanese researchers overcomes these limitations. Air trap for insects
01.05.2024
Agriculture is one of the key sectors of the economy, and pest control is an integral part of this process. A team of scientists from the Indian Council of Agricultural Research-Central Potato Research Institute (ICAR-CPRI), Shimla, has come up with an innovative solution to this problem - a wind-powered insect air trap. This device addresses the shortcomings of traditional pest control methods by providing real-time insect population data. The trap is powered entirely by wind energy, making it an environmentally friendly solution that requires no power. Random news from the Archive Supersteel modeled after human bone
14.03.2017
An international team of scientists from the University of Kyushu (Japan), the Max Planck Institute (Germany) and the Massachusetts Institute of Technology have developed supersteel. They took a human bone as a sample - it is light, strong and resistant to cracking due to its hierarchically organized structure. As a result, the new material does not experience a phenomenon known as metal fatigue for longer. The developers presented their results in an article in the journal Science.
Human bones have a complex structure - at the nanoscale, tiny collagen fibers are organized roughly like a laminate, i.e. with different layers of fibers oriented in different directions. At the micro level, the bone has a lattice structure and specially arranged voids, due to which the bone becomes light and strong at the same time.
The new supersteel has a similar structure at the nanoscale. In addition to the layers, which help to limit the propagation of already existing cracks to the layer in which they originated, various alloys with different strengths are used in the material. Thanks to this device, the resulting cracks spread each in their own way, which helps prevent its growth. In addition, because some areas are more flexible than others, the energy of repeated loads is absorbed and can sometimes close the resulting microcrack.
Because of all this, the new steel is much more resistant to metal fatigue, which will allow it to be used to create many structures - for example, bridges and spacecraft - less prone to unexpected destruction.
